    Abstract

    Mariental, Namibia experienced a severe flood in 2006.The Mariental Flood Task Force concluded that reeds in the Fish River contributed to the flooding and need to be removed. This report, prepared for the Desert Research Foundation of Namibia, investigated using the reeds for income-generating activities. We investigated the characteristics of the reeds, the market potential for reed products, and evaluated the interests of the stakeholders in participating in a reed business initiative. The results showed the reeds have potential for generating income.
